Comparison of two different supraglottic airway devices i.e., the ProSeal Laryngeal Mask Airway (PLMA) and Ambu AuraGain, a third generation laryngeal mask Airway.
The study aims to compare the two devices with respect to: Time taken for insertion. Insertion attempts or failed attempt. Oropharyngeal leak pressure Air leak Time taken to pass an orogastric tube Attempts to pass an orogastric tube or failed attempt. Haemodynamic variation Incidence of adverse events like failed insertion, aspiration-regurgitation, hypoxia (SpO2\< 90%), bronchospasm, airway obstruction, gastric insufflation, coughing, gagging, retching, hiccup, coughing during removal, blood staining of the airway device and trauma to tongue, lip, teeth, or gums.

Time taken for insertion
Time taken for insertion from picking up the LMA till confirmation of effective ventilation
Time frame: 5 minutes
The number of insertion attempts
The number of insertion attempts or failed attempt to achieve effective ventilation. A failed insertion attempt is defined as when removal of the device needed from the mouth. Three attempts allowed before insertion will be considered a failure.
Time frame: 5 minutes
Intracuff and the oropharyngeal leak pressures after ensuring effective placement.
Intracuff and the oropharyngeal leak pressures after ensuring effective placement. These pressures will be determined by closing the expiratory valve of the circle system at a fresh gas flow of 3 l/min, note the airway pressure (maximum allowed: 40 cm H2O) at which equilibrium was reached.
Time frame: 5 minutes
The time taken for orogastric tube placement
The time taken for correct placement will be recorded, from Picking up the orogastric tube till confirmation of its placement.
